MEMS Optical Variable Attenuators Market Size

The global market for MEMS Optical Variable Attenuators was valued at US$ 160 million in the year 2024 and is projected to reach a revised size of US$ 227 million by 2031, growing at a CAGR of 5.2% during the forecast period.

MEMS Optical Variable Attenuators Market

MEMS Optical Variable Attenuators Market

MEMS Optical Variable Attenuators or MEMS Variable Optic Attenuator (Micro Electro Mechanical System VOA) is the Variable Optic Attenuator based on a proprietary micro-electro-mechanical mechanism featuring compact design, high reliability, and excellent optical performance.
On the basis of product type, 1525-1570 nm segment is projected to account for the largest sales volume market share during the forecast period
